Why RV Closet Storage Fails on Bumpy Roads

Standard residential closets rely entirely on gravity to keep items in place, but a rolling rig operates under different physical rules. Every pothole, highway expansion joint, and sharp turn introduces multi-directional forces that launch items off shelves and slide hangers clean off their rods. Without active restraint systems, standard household storage methods simply cannot withstand the kinetic energy of a moving vehicle.

Furthermore, RV cabinetry is designed to be lightweight, which often means thinner paneling and less rigid support structures. This inherent flexibility, combined with road vibrations, creates a microscopic “walking” effect that slowly coaxes even heavy items toward the closet door. If the door latches are weak, the weight of shifting cargo will eventually force the doors open, spilling your belongings into the main living space.

Finally, poor weight distribution amplifies these forces. Placing heavy items high up or loading one side of a wardrobe unevenly makes the entire closet system highly unstable during transit. To prevent storage failures, mobile dwellers must use specialized tools designed to absorb road shock, increase surface friction, and physically lock items in place.

How to Distribute Weight Safely in Your RV Closet

Proper weight distribution is crucial not only for keeping your closet neat but also for maintaining your vehicle’s handling and safety on the road. High center-of-gravity issues can cause severe body roll in tight corners, meaning heavy items must always be stored low down. Place heavy boots, spare tools, and packed bins on the floor of the closet, reserving upper shelves and rods for lightweight items like t-shirts, towels, and jackets.

Balance side-to-side weight across the width of your rig to avoid putting uneven stress on your suspension and tires. If your closet is situated on one side of the vehicle, counterbalance heavy clothing and gear by storing lighter items there, or balance the load with heavy kitchen gear on the opposite side of the floorplan. Keeping a detailed inventory of what goes where helps prevent one-sided loading.

Finally, eliminate empty spaces within your closet setup before embarking on a drive. Friction and barriers work best when items are packed snugly together; use soft items like spare blankets, sleeping bags, or pillows to fill gaps and lock everything into place. This prevents the kinetic chain reaction that leads to fallen items and broken hardware.
